@font-face{font-family:Berlingske Sans;src:url(../../../fonts/BerlingskeSans-Rg.eot);src:url(../../../fonts/BerlingskeSans-Rg.eot?#iefix) format("embedded-opentype"),url(../../../fonts/BerlingskeSans-Rg.woff2) format("woff2"),url(BerlingskeSans-Rg.woff) format("woff");font-weight:400;font-style:normal;font-variant-ligatures:common-ligatures discretionary-ligatures;font-feature-settings:"liga" on;font-display:swap}@font-face{font-family:"Berlingske Serif";src:url(../../../fonts/BerlingskeSerif-It.eot);src:url(../../../fonts/BerlingskeSerif-It.eot?#iefix) format("embedded-opentype"),url(../../../fonts/BerlingskeSerif-It.woff2) format("woff2"),url(../../../fonts/BerlingskeSerif-It.woff) format("woff");font-weight:400;font-style:italic;font-variant-ligatures:common-ligatures discretionary-ligatures;font-feature-settings:"liga" on;font-display:swap}@font-face{font-family:"Berlingske Serif";src:url(../../../fonts/BerlingskeSerif-Lt.eot);src:url(../../../fonts/BerlingskeSerif-Lt.eot?#iefix) format("embedded-opentype"),url(../../../fonts/BerlingskeSerif-Lt.woff2) format("woff2"),url(../../../fonts/BerlingskeSerif-Lt.woff) format("woff");font-weight:300;font-style:normal;font-variant-ligatures:common-ligatures discretionary-ligatures;font-feature-settings:"liga" on;font-display:swap}.modal.dark-theme{--bg_modal:#FFF7EE;--text_color:#605C59;--padding:0}.modal.svelte-w5ow3r{position:fixed;top:0;left:0;right:0;bottom:0;z-index:13;display:flex;align-items:center;justify-content:center}.modal.svelte-w5ow3r:focus{border:none;outline:none}.modal__backdrop.svelte-w5ow3r{position:fixed;top:0;left:0;right:0;bottom:0;background:#fff7ee;z-index:12}.modal__backdrop.svelte-w5ow3r:focus{border:none;outline:none}.modal__inner.svelte-w5ow3r{position:relative;width:calc(100% - 40px);display:flex;max-height:calc(100vh - 60px)}@media all and (min-width: 900px){.modal__inner.svelte-w5ow3r{width:calc(100% - 60px)}}.modal__inner.svelte-w5ow3r.max-w-sm{max-width:400px}.modal__inner.svelte-w5ow3r.max-w-md{max-width:1200px}.modal__inner.svelte-w5ow3r.max-w-lg{max-width:1800px}.modal__inner.svelte-w5ow3r.max-w-full{max-width:calc(100vw - 150px)}.modal__content.svelte-w5ow3r{position:relative;width:100%;display:flex;flex-direction:column;background-color:var(--bg_modal, #FFF7EE)}.modal__header.svelte-w5ow3r{border-bottom:1px solid;border-color:var(--border_color, #FFF7EE);display:flex;justify-content:space-between;padding:var(--padding, 20)}.modal__header__title.svelte-w5ow3r{margin:0}.modal__header__close.svelte-w5ow3r{all:unset;position:absolute;right:30px;top:30px;cursor:pointer;z-index:2}.modal__body.svelte-w5ow3r{overscroll-behavior:contain;overflow-y:auto;padding:var(--padding, 20);color:var(--text_color, #605C59)}.modal__body--swiper.svelte-w5ow3r,.modal__body--pdf.svelte-w5ow3r{overflow:hidden}.modal__footer.svelte-w5ow3r{padding:var(--padding, 20);border-top:1px solid;border-color:var(--border_color, #FFF7EE)}.modal.svelte-w5ow3r .plyr__controls__item.plyr__volume{display:none}.modal.svelte-w5ow3r .modal__inner.max-w-full{max-width:unset}@font-face{font-family:Berlingske Sans;src:url(../../../fonts/BerlingskeSans-Rg.eot);src:url(../../../fonts/BerlingskeSans-Rg.eot?#iefix) format("embedded-opentype"),url(../../../fonts/BerlingskeSans-Rg.woff2) format("woff2"),url(BerlingskeSans-Rg.woff) format("woff");font-weight:400;font-style:normal;font-variant-ligatures:common-ligatures discretionary-ligatures;font-feature-settings:"liga" on;font-display:swap}@font-face{font-family:"Berlingske Serif";src:url(../../../fonts/BerlingskeSerif-It.eot);src:url(../../../fonts/BerlingskeSerif-It.eot?#iefix) format("embedded-opentype"),url(../../../fonts/BerlingskeSerif-It.woff2) format("woff2"),url(../../../fonts/BerlingskeSerif-It.woff) format("woff");font-weight:400;font-style:italic;font-variant-ligatures:common-ligatures discretionary-ligatures;font-feature-settings:"liga" on;font-display:swap}@font-face{font-family:"Berlingske Serif";src:url(../../../fonts/BerlingskeSerif-Lt.eot);src:url(../../../fonts/BerlingskeSerif-Lt.eot?#iefix) format("embedded-opentype"),url(../../../fonts/BerlingskeSerif-Lt.woff2) format("woff2"),url(../../../fonts/BerlingskeSerif-Lt.woff) format("woff");font-weight:300;font-style:normal;font-variant-ligatures:common-ligatures discretionary-ligatures;font-feature-settings:"liga" on;font-display:swap}.gallery-popup__btns.svelte-18ky4am{display:flex;justify-content:center;position:absolute;justify-content:space-between}@media all and (max-width: 1399px){.gallery-popup__btns.svelte-18ky4am{width:auto;bottom:-20px;z-index:1;left:50%;transform:translate(-50%)}}@media all and (min-width: 1400px){.gallery-popup__btns.svelte-18ky4am{top:50%;left:50%;transform:translate(-50%,-50%);width:calc(100% + 50px);z-index:1}}.gallery-popup__btn.svelte-18ky4am{background:none;border:none;width:70px;height:40px;cursor:pointer;background-repeat:no-repeat;background-position:center}.gallery-popup__btn--prev.svelte-18ky4am{background-image:url("data:image/svg+xml,%3csvg%20width='61'%20height='18'%20viewBox='0%200%2061%2018'%20fill='none'%20xmlns='http://www.w3.org/2000/svg'%3e%3cpath%20d='M2%207.5C1.17157%207.5%200.5%208.17157%200.5%209C0.5%209.82843%201.17157%2010.5%202%2010.5L2%207.5ZM61%209.00001L46%200.339749L46%2017.6603L61%209.00001ZM2%2010.5L47.5%2010.5L47.5%207.5L2%207.5L2%2010.5Z'%20fill='%23605C59'/%3e%3c/svg%3e");margin-right:65px;transform:rotate(180deg)}.gallery-popup__btn--next.svelte-18ky4am{background-image:url("data:image/svg+xml,%3csvg%20width='61'%20height='18'%20viewBox='0%200%2061%2018'%20fill='none'%20xmlns='http://www.w3.org/2000/svg'%3e%3cpath%20d='M2%207.5C1.17157%207.5%200.5%208.17157%200.5%209C0.5%209.82843%201.17157%2010.5%202%2010.5L2%207.5ZM61%209.00001L46%200.339749L46%2017.6603L61%209.00001ZM2%2010.5L47.5%2010.5L47.5%207.5L2%207.5L2%2010.5Z'%20fill='%23605C59'/%3e%3c/svg%3e")}.gallery-popup__fraction.svelte-18ky4am{display:none}.gallery-popup__slide.svelte-18ky4am{aspect-ratio:16/9;width:100%;display:flex;flex-direction:column;align-items:center;justify-content:center}.gallery-popup__slide__title.svelte-18ky4am{margin-top:20px}.gallery-popup__slide__info.svelte-18ky4am{display:flex;justify-content:space-between}.gallery-popup__slide.svelte-18ky4am picture,.gallery-popup__slide.svelte-18ky4am img{max-width:100%;max-height:calc(100vh - 100px);margin:0 auto;width:auto;height:auto}
